Fourteen-year-old Rob Vian thought Venice's Carnevale meant gelato, gondolas and glittering masks--until a plague-doctor mask tried to drown him.
Now the Australian teen is stalked through shadowy alleys by the self-styled "Spirit of Death". With every narrow escape the masked figure grows bolder, snatching Rob's photograph, threatening his friends and kidnapping famed violinist Signora Gina.
Rob's only allies are quick-witted Luca Gambergini and her exuberant Venetian crew. Together they race from flooded basements to crumbling palazzi, following clues that point to a hidden family legacy--and to a ruthless heir who will kill to keep it.
If Rob can't unmask the villain before the final night of Carnevale, the ancient city--and his own life--will sink beneath dark waters forever.
A pulse-pounding middle-grade thriller packed with Venetian history, runaway gondolas and edge-of-the-seat suspense.
